P'tit CREF 1905
P'titCREF 1905 emphasizes the importance of immersing children into other languages at a young age to increase language comprehension and to set a solid foundation for a child's future success in today's interconnected world.
Learning at P'titCREF occurs in a structured yet fun way, following a curriculum specifically developed by the center and refined over the past 13 years. Recognizing that each child is unique and learns in different ways, P'titCREF's curriculum integrates cognitive, physical and artistic activities to promote a faster grasp of the language.
Children at the center learn through games, songs, crafts and other interactive activities. The cozy atmosphere and personal care help nurture a family-like environment that makes the students feel at ease and more perceptive to absorbing new information.
Each class of no more than 12 students is taught by three native-speaking teachers of English, French and Russian and aided by an assistant. These small class sizes allow teachers to focus on each child individually; activity reports are prepared daily by the staff, addressing the child's progress in the language, as well as how well the child ate, slept and played.
Recognizing the importance of parental involvement in a child’s education, P'titCREF 1905 actively encourages families to participate in the child’s learning process. Each week, parents are sent newsletters outlining the week's lessons and suggestions for take-home activities. Families are also invited to attend various events throughout the year, such as Christmas and Halloween parties and celebrations of other traditional holidays.
P’titCREF 1905 boasts a bright and airy campus, full security, wholesome food and a friendly school nurse, providing a safe environment for the children and peace-of-mind for the parents. Furthermore, P’titCREF has helped ensure a smooth transition to primary school at a high level for many young graduates of the center.
